The Current State of Pokemon Graphics

The recent comprehensive preview of Pokemon Scarlet & Violet demonstrated remarkable gameplay depth, yet simultaneously highlighted how the visual presentation underscores the necessity for Nintendo’s hardware evolution.

Pokemon Presents delivered an exceptional showcase of Pokemon Scarlet & Violet’s core mechanics, yet one persistent observation emerged during the demonstration – substantial visual enhancement opportunities remain untapped.

When Nintendo introduced the Switch platform in 2017, competing systems like PlayStation 4 and Xbox One were navigating their mid-lifecycle phases, with graphical technology still exploring its maximum potential boundaries.

Fast forward to 2022’s gaming landscape, where PlayStation 5 and Xbox Series X dominate with visually stunning titles like Elden Ring, Horizon Forbidden West, and the forthcoming God of War Ragnarok consistently redefining graphical excellence – the Nintendo Switch hardware demonstrates noticeable technical constraints.

Although Pokemon Scarlet & Violet represents measurable progression across multiple dimensions compared to the impressive Pokemon Legends Arceus, the collective visual presentation suggests considerable room for aesthetic refinement.

The Pokemon community recently expressed significant concerns regarding Legends Arceus’ graphical presentation, questioning whether the visual approach aligned with contemporary standards.

Pokemon Scarlet & Violet genuinely advances performance metrics and visual clarity, featuring some of the most detailed character representations the series has produced.

However, considering this represents a flagship title destined for massive sales among Nintendo Switch’s extensive install base, it misses that premium visual polish and sophisticated detail complexity contemporary gamers anticipate from top-tier releases.

Environmental terrain maintains occasional visual inconsistencies while overall scenery exhibits geometric roughness that somewhat diminishes what promises to be an extraordinary game of the year candidate – additionally, the sharply rendered grass appears more functionally effective than the traditional Cut Hidden Machine ever achieved.

Nintendo Switch Hardware Evolution

Scarlet & Violet introduce substantial innovation through open-air Pokemon Centers, mountable Legendary Pokemon, and the groundbreaking Terrastalization battle mechanic.

Given the captivating and extensive open-world environment that generates immediate exploration excitement, it’s somewhat disappointing realizing the visual surroundings may not fully complement the engaging content contained within.

Recent market analysis indicates Nintendo Switch sales momentum is gradually decelerating, suggesting either an enhanced Pro console iteration or Nintendo quietly developing their next-generation console ecosystem.

The benefits extend beyond Pokemon exclusivity – Super Mario Odyssey significantly expanded scale and complexity parameters, while Breath of the Wild continues delivering awe-inspiring experiences years after release.

However, achieving that next performance tier requires advanced hardware capabilities enabling graphics to match the exceptional gameplay quality.

Enhanced hardware will empower the upcoming Mario franchise installment to shine brightly while Breath of the Wild 2 maintains continuity with its predecessor while introducing next-generation innovations. Pokemon Scarlet & Violet appear as outstanding games actively pushing technological boundaries within their constraints.

Nevertheless, technical restrictions persistently inhibit the game’s beautiful artistic direction from fully emerging from its constraints, demonstrating Pokemon’s capacity for both aesthetic appeal and gameplay strength.

Optimization Strategies for Better Visuals

While awaiting hardware advancements, players can implement several optimization techniques to enhance their Pokemon Scarlet & Violet visual experience. Understanding the relationship between performance settings and visual output can significantly improve gameplay satisfaction.

Display Calibration Techniques: Adjust your television or monitor settings specifically for Pokemon games. Increase sharpness slightly to compensate for the Switch’s resolution limitations, while carefully balancing color saturation to prevent oversaturation of the vibrant Pokemon palette.

Performance Monitoring: Keep track of frame rate consistency during intensive gameplay sections. Areas with multiple Pokemon, weather effects, or complex terrain may experience performance dips. Strategic saving before entering dense areas can prevent frustration.

Common Visual Pitfalls to Avoid: Many players mistakenly prioritize resolution over stability. The Switch often struggles maintaining native resolution during demanding scenes, resulting in dynamic resolution scaling. Accepting slightly lower but consistent resolution typically provides smoother overall experience.

Advanced Optimization Approach: For technical-minded players, consider the console’s thermal performance. Ensuring proper ventilation and occasionally docked mode play sessions can maintain optimal GPU performance, as thermal throttling significantly impacts visual quality during extended gameplay.
